Rumman Chowdhury
AI Ethics Leader & Algorithmic Accountability Expert
Rumman Chowdhury is an AI ethics leader and data scientist recognised globally for her work on algorithmic accountability and responsible artificial intelligence. She is the CEO and Co-Founder of Humane Intelligence, a non-profit dedicated to independent evaluation and oversight of AI systems, and serves as the United States Science Envoy for Artificial Intelligence.
Previously, Rumman led the Machine Learning Ethics, Transparency and Accountability (META) team at Twitter, where she worked directly on identifying and mitigating algorithmic harms at platform scale. She has also held senior roles in industry, including leading Responsible AI at Accenture, helping organisations embed fairness, transparency and governance into real-world AI deployment.
